I would like to tell you about my mother's 7-year journey 2018 -2025 of settling with me in the US and 6 years of permanent residency from 2019-2025
On January 12, 2018, my mother and I first set foot in the US. Eva Airlines, from Ho Chi Minh City, transiting Taiwan, landed at Los Angeles International Airport. At that time, My and I arrived in the US and were looking for a school. At that time, we were staying at my cousin's house.
In May 2018, I applied for a green card because my uncle and mother sponsored me.
In April 2019, I received the interview letter for the first 2-year green card.
May 8, 2019, went to interview for the first 2-year green card. Met a Vietnamese man named Quynh. In the evening, when I got home, my mother checked her Gmail at the milk tea shop. At that time, I was at home, had just finished eating and washed the dishes, and my mother called and they approved my first 2-year green card. I was very happy.
May 2021, my mother and I renewed our 2-year green card for 10 years.
October 2022, interviewed for a 10-year green card in Santa Ana.
November 2022, my mother applied for a 3-year US Citizenship test.
February 2023, received a letter for an interview for US Citizenship.
March 21, 2023, it was raining that day for the US Citizenship interview.
Met the new American office guy who didn't ask what the weather was like that day, my mom told me that she hadn't sat down for 5 minutes and she was done. My mom said that this guy was on a date with his girlfriend so he did it quickly.
March 21, 2023, my mom officially became a US citizen.
June 2023, my mom got a new US passport.
April 2024, I applied for US Citizenship for 5 years, with the N648 form filled out by the doctor.
May 2024, received two letters, we received your N400 form and showed how to create an account.
June 2024, received a letter exempting fingerprints.
December 2024 received a letter for the US Citizenship interview right on Christmas, busy studying.
January 24, 2025, interview for US Citizenship. And the office lady approved the N648 application without asking for history, only asking for personal information.
January 24, 2025, the N400 application was approved and scheduled to take the oath in 2025. My mother and I finished the US Citizenship interview right on Tet.
February 2025, received the oath letter.
March 19, 2025, took the oath to receive the US citizenship certificate at Grove Of Anaheim.
April 2025, received the first new passport and the US citizenship certificate at home.
My and I went to the US 3 times and returned to Vietnam in the summer of 2019, summer of 2022, fall of 2023.
My mother and I moved 6 times, 2 times luckily we were not interviewed by the US Citizenship office, no questions asked about moving from 2018-2021.
